BODY {
background-color: #D54D31;
font-family: Trebuchet MS, "Times New Roman", Times, serif;
font-size: 12px;
color: #3A4820;
top: 0px;
margin-bottom: 35px;
margin-left: 0px;
margin-top: 0px; }
#global { margin:left; margin-left: 10px; margin-bottom: 35px; }
.general { width: 970px; margin:auto; background-color: #FFF; }
.inputsearch { background-image:url(http://www.une-recette.fr/images/fond_input.gif); font-size: 18px; font-family: Trebuchet MS, "Times New Roman", Times, serif; color: #70340B; border: 0px; vertical-align: middle; margin-bottom: 5px; width: 200px; }
h1, h2, h3, h4 { margin: 0px; }
h1 { font-size: 1.8em; }
h2 { font-size: 1.7em;  }
h3 { font-size: 1.3em; }

a { color: #534822; text-decoration: none; }
a:hover { text-decoration:underline; }
a.rl { text-decoration: none; }
a.rl:hover { text-decoration:none; }
img { border: none; }
#recettes { font-size: 10px; list-style: none ; margin: 0 ; padding: 0 ; font-stretch:condensed; }
#recettes li { padding-bottom: 3px; padding-top: 3px; border-bottom: 1px dotted #C4BE82; }
#recettes img { vertical-align: middle; margin-right: 3px; }
#tags{margin-top: 10px; padding: 0px; color: #3a4820; width:135px;  height:300px; }
#tags ul {TEXT-ALIGN: center; PADDING-BOTTOM: 0.5em; MARGIN:  0px; PADDING-LEFT: 0px; PADDING-RIGHT: 0px; PADDING-TOP: 0.5em;width:135px;}
#tags li {	PADDING-BOTTOM: 0px; LIST-STYLE-TYPE: none; MARGIN: 0px; PADDING-LEFT: 0px; PADDING-RIGHT: 0px; DISPLAY: inline; LIST-STYLE-IMAGE: none; PADDING-TOP: 0px}
#tags li a {	PADDING-BOTTOM: 0px; PADDING-LEFT: 2px; PADDING-RIGHT: 2px; COLOR: #3a4820; TEXT-DECORATION: none; PADDING-TOP: 0px}
#tags li a:hover {COLOR: #000000}
.recettefr {background-color: #faf5c7;border:solid 1px #ffe08c; }
.tag1 {	FONT-SIZE: 90%}
.tag2 {	FONT-SIZE: 110%}
.tag3 {	FONT-SIZE: 130%}
.tag4 {	FONT-SIZE: 145%}
.tag5 {	FONT-SIZE: 160%}
.colonnedroite { background-image:url(http://www.une-recette.fr/images/bas_couvert.gif); background-repeat: no-repeat; background-position: bottom right; padding-bottom: 140px; }
.headerglobal { width: 970px; margin: auto; height: 122px; }
.headerlogo { float: left;  width: 475px; height: 122px; background-image:url(http://www.une-recette.fr/images/droitelogo.gif); background-repeat: no-repeat; background-position: 223px; }
.banniere1 { margin: auto; width: 766px; height: 124px; text-align: center; padding-right: 15px; background-color: #FFD974; background-position: bottom; background-repeat: no-repeat; }
.bannierebas { width: 728px; height: 90px; background-color: #F2C448; margin: auto; margin-top: 15px; }
.hautbanniere1 { background-image:url(http://www.une-recette.fr/images/coint_haut_left.gif); background-repeat:no-repeat; font-size: 0px; height: 23px; }
.milieubanniere1 { width: 728px; height: 90px; background-color: #F2C448; margin: auto; }
.hautbloccentral { width: 749px; background-image:url(http://www.une-recette.fr/images/haut_contenu.gif); height: 13px; background-repeat: no-repeat; background-position: top; font-size: 0px; }
.hautbloccentralfiche { width: 749px; background-image:url(http://www.une-recette.fr/images/haut_titre_ficherecette.gif); height: 14px; background-repeat: no-repeat; background-position: top; font-size: 0px; }
.contenubloccentral { background-image:url(http://www.une-recette.fr/images/background_contenu.gif); background-repeat: repeat-y; padding-top: 0px; padding-left: 13px; padding-right: 13px; }
.basbloccentral { width: 749px; background-image:url(http://www.une-recette.fr/images/bas_contenu.gif); height: 13px; background-repeat: no-repeat; background-position: top; font-size: 0px; }
.footer { width: 970px; margin: auto; }
.blocrecherche { float: right;  width: 495px; height: 122px; }
.titrehaut { height: 28px; text-align: center; padding-top: 20px; color: #FFF; }
.titrehaut2 { height: 28px; text-align: center; padding-top: 20px; color: #FFF;  font-size: 10px;}
.cointhaut { background-color: #FFD974; width: 169px; padding-top: 35px; padding-left: 20px; }
.borddroit { height: 74px;  }
.contenudroite { text-align: right; }
.blocphoto { width: 300px; height: 265px; background-color: #FAF5C7; text-align:center; margin-bottom: 15px; }
.copyright { background-color: #BA3920; padding: 12px; color: #FFC548; margin-top: 20px; font-size: 11px; }
.copyright a { color: #FFF; }
.copyright a:hover { color: #FFFF33; text-decoration:underline; }
.textebas { padding-bottom: 10px; padding-left: 10px; padding-right: 10px; text-align: center; color: #717E5A; font-size: 11px; }
.textehaut { padding-top: 10px; padding-left: 10px; padding-right: 10px; text-align: center; color: #717E5A; font-size: 11px; }
.violet { color: #41A117 }
.btnprint { background-image:url(http://www.une-recette.fr/images/btn_print.gif); width: 276px; height: 53px; text-align: left; background-repeat: no-repeat; cursor: pointer; color: #FFF; }
.rondchiffre { background-image:url(http://www.une-recette.fr/images/rond_number.gif); text-align: center; font-size:26px; font-weight: bold; background-repeat:no-repeat; color: #FFF; margin-right: 8px; margin-left: 8px; }
.etiquette { height: 65px; margin-bottom: 10px; text-align: left; cursor: pointer; }
.etiquettedroite {  background-repeat:no-repeat; width: 15px; }
.tablenote img { margin-right: 6px; }
.rosepetit { color: #41A117; font-size: 10px; }
.tablenote { margin-top: 8px; margin-bottom: 15px; }
.tdrecette td { padding-bottom: 15px; }
.rubrique { width: 403px; height: 29px; background-color: #FAF5C7; margin-bottom: 6px; }
.rubgauche { width: 5px; height: 29px; background-image:url(http://www.une-recette.fr/images/bord_gauche_rubrique.gif); background-repeat: no-repeat; font-size: 0px; }
.rubdroit { width: 393px; padding-left: 5px; height:29px;  text-align: left; }
.vignetteorange { padding-left: 12px; background-image:url(http://www.une-recette.fr/images/fond_vignette.gif); width: 160px; background-color: #D54D31; background-repeat: no-repeat; color: #FFF; font-size: 14px; }
#backgroundPopup { display:none; position:fixed; _position:absolute; height:100%; width:100%; top:0; left:0; background:#000000; border:1px solid #cecece; z-index:1; }
#viewgb { display:none; position:fixed; _position:absolute; height:90px; width:728px; background:#FFFFFF; border:1px solid #cecece; z-index:2; padding:0px; font-size:13px; }
#viewgbClose{ font-size:20px; line-height:14px; right:150px; top:95px; position:absolute; color:#ffffff; font-weight:700; display:block; }
.sky { position: absolute; z-index: 3; display: none; }


	#ajax_listOfOptions{
		position:absolute;
		width:270px;
		height:180px;
		overflow:auto;
		border:1px solid #000000;
		background-color:#FFF;	/
		text-align:left;
		font-size:0.9em;
		z-index:100;
	}
	#ajax_listOfOptions div{
		margin:1px;
		padding:1px;
		cursor:pointer;
		font-size:0.9em;
	}
	#ajax_listOfOptions .optionDiv{

	}
	#ajax_listOfOptions .optionDivSelected{
		background-color:#fdbf00;
		color:#FFF;
	}
	#ajax_listOfOptions_iframe{
		background-color:#F00;
		position:absolute;
		z-index:5;
	}
